  NHTSA Recall 00V086000

NHTSA Campaign Id 00V086000; Date: Mar. 21, 2000

This seepage can possibly cause carbon monoxide poisoning to persons inside.

icon1 Recalled Vehicles:

1999 Fleetwood Southwind 2000 Fleetwood Southwind 1999 Pace Arrow Vision

Component: Engine And Engine Cooling:exhaust System:manifold/header/muffler/tail Pipe

Manufactured by: Fleetwood Ent. , Inc.

Affected Units:: 276

icon3 Recall Summary:

Vehicle description: class a motor homes. The generator exhaust gases can accumulate beneath the slide out portion of the motor home and can seep into the vehicle interior.

icon2 How to Fix:

Dealers will replace the generator exhaust pipe with a new exhaust pipe designed to terminate at a location other than under the extended slide out room.
